Displaying and maintaining the DHCP client

Execute display command in any view.

Task Command

Display DHCP client information.

display dhcp client [ verbose ] [ interface interface-type
interface-number
]

DHCP client configuration example

Network requirements

As shown in

Figure 25

, on a LAN, Switch B contacts the DHCP server through VLAN-interface 2 to obtain

an IP address, DNS server address, and static route information. The DHCP client IP address resides on

network 10.1.1.0/24. The DNS server address is 20.1.1.1. The next hop of the static route to network

20.1.1.0/24 is 10.1.1.2.
The DHCP server uses Option 121 to assign static route information to DHCP clients.

Figure 24

shows the

Option 121 format. The destination descriptor field contains the following parts: subnet mask length and

destination network address, both in hexadecimal notation. In this example, the destination descriptor is

18 14 01 01 (the subnet mask length is 24 and the network address is 20.1.1.0 in dotted decimal

notation). The next hop address is 0A 01 01 02 (10.1.1.2 in dotted decimal notation).
